This 10-day experience blends the celebrated Golden Triangle with the royal landscapes of Rajasthan, creating a journey rich in palaces, lakes, desert fortresses and medieval artistry. The itinerary opens with Delhi’s vibrant contrasts before moving to Agra’s marble elegance and Jaipur’s regal charm. From here, the trail deepens into Rajasthan’s heart—Jodhpur’s blue lanes, Jaisalmer’s golden desert world and Udaipur’s shimmering lakeside beauty—each revealing its own culture, architecture and timeless atmosphere.
Travellers witness the grandeur of Mughal monuments, the poetry of the Taj Mahal at sunrise, the majesty of Amber Fort and the desert allure of Jaisalmer’s sandstone fort. The journey concludes in Udaipur, where serene lakes, royal residences and romantic courtyards create a soft and intimate finale. With private transfers, knowledgeable guides and hand-selected experiences, this extended circuit promises a deeply memorable exploration of India’s heritage and Rajasthan’s royal soul.
Arrive in Delhi where your driver welcomes you and escorts you to your hotel. Once settled, the afternoon brings an easy introduction to the capital’s distinctive personality—broad avenues, colonial buildings and lively neighbourhoods that weave together centuries of history.
Visit India Gate, Parliament House and surrounding districts, gaining a soft glimpse of Delhi’s diverse identity. The rest of your evening unfolds at leisure.
Overnight in Delhi
Begin your day with a guided journey into Old Delhi. A rickshaw ride through Chandni Chowk takes you through lanes filled with spice merchants, silver shops and traditional snack stalls. Visit Jama Masjid, one of India’s largest mosques, before continuing to Raj Ghat.
Transition into New Delhi for visits to Humayun’s Tomb and Qutub Minar, both admired for their intricate architecture. Relax at your hotel in the evening.
Overnight in Delhi
Travel to Agra via expressway. On arrival, check into your hotel and prepare for a guided visit to Agra Fort. Explore its royal chambers, mirror-inlaid halls and riverside pavilions while learning about its Mughal significance.
Later, enjoy a peaceful view of the Taj Mahal from Mehtab Bagh or spend time in local artisan workshops that preserve marble inlay craftsmanship.
Overnight in Agra
Start your day early with a sunrise visit to the Taj Mahal. Soft morning light creates a glowing atmosphere over the marble, revealing fine detailing with remarkable clarity. Spend time walking the gardens and main platform before returning to your hotel.
After breakfast, travel to Jaipur. En route, stop at Abhaneri Stepwell known for its dramatic geometric patterns. Arrive in Jaipur, check in and settle into the evening’s relaxed pace.
Overnight in Jaipur
Begin with Amber Fort, a majestic hilltop palace complex showcasing mirror work, frescoes, courtyards and panoramic views. Your guide narrates stories of Rajasthan’s royal families, bringing the fort to life.
Continue toward Jaipur city for a Hawa Mahal photo stop, followed by the City Palace with its royal museums and artistic collections. The afternoon invites you to explore Jaipur’s colourful markets specialising in jewellery, textiles, blue pottery and hand-block prints.
Overnight in Jaipur
Depart Jaipur for Jodhpur, crossing scenic landscapes dotted with villages, fields and Aravalli hills. Upon arrival, check in at your hotel and ease into the calm yet vibrant charm of the Blue City.
Spend the evening strolling through old markets near the clock tower, where spices, handicrafts and traditional snacks create a lively introduction to Jodhpur’s culture.
Overnight in Jodhpur
Begin with Mehrangarh Fort, rising dramatically above Jodhpur with sweeping views of the blue-painted old town. Walk through its powerful gates, museum chambers and ornate courtyards as your guide describes its royal history.
Continue to Jaswant Thada and surrounding gardens before driving toward Jaisalmer. Arrive by evening and settle into the city known for its golden sandstone glow and desert atmosphere.
Overnight in Jaisalmer
Begin your day at Jaisalmer Fort, one of India’s last living forts with homes, temples and shops inside its ancient walls. Wander through narrow lanes filled with carved balconies and colourful stalls. Visit Patwon Ki Haveli and Salim Singh Ki Haveli, noted for their intricate stonework.
In the evening, choose an optional desert visit to Sam Sand Dunes — perfect for sunset views, camel rides or cultural performances. Return to the city for a relaxed night.
Overnight in Jaisalmer
Travel toward Udaipur, passing rural landscapes and peaceful countryside scenes. On arrival, check into your hotel overlooking serene lakes or palace silhouettes. The city’s romantic ambience offers a soothing finale to your Rajasthan journey.
Spend the evening strolling around local markets or enjoying lakeside dining surrounded by illuminated palaces.
Overnight in Udaipur
Begin your morning with a visit to the City Palace, an expansive complex blending courtyards, mirrored halls, galleries and balconies overlooking Lake Pichola. Continue to Saheliyon Ki Bari, a charming garden built for royal companions.
Enjoy a boat ride on Lake Pichola, capturing views of Jag Mandir and the Lake Palace shimmering over calm waters. Later, depart for Udaipur airport or begin your drive toward Delhi depending on your onward plan.

Most visitors need a visa to enter India, except for citizens of Nepal and Bhutan. Tourist visas last for six months but cannot be extended. Nationals of some countries can get a visa on arrival, while others need to apply in advance online. Leaving on a tourist visa means no re-entry within two months, with some exceptions. Businessmen and students can get five-year visas. Certain areas require special permits, and some are off-limits to foreigners.
